Exit Management
Our Exit Management services provide structured support for organisations scaling down, exiting India, or reshaping their geographic footprint within the country. Exits in India involve complex regulatory, labour, tax, and reputational considerations that require careful planning and disciplined execution. We support clients from strategic evaluation through final completion, covering options such as sale, carve-out, closure, or liquidation. Our work includes planning for employee transitions, asset disposal, contractual settlements, and statutory clearances, as well as designing communication strategies for key stakeholders. Particular emphasis is placed on safeguarding the interests of shareholders and directors and ensuring compliance with Indian law. Our structured approach reduces uncertainty, mitigates risk, and ensures an orderly and defensible exit process.
